CRANBERRY-KISSED CHOCOLATE SILK

I combined fresh cranberry salad with the rich custard known as pots de crème, and the result is ever so elegant compared to the usual desserts. -Carmell Childs, Clawson, Utah

Time 25m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 cup cranberry juice
1/8 teaspoon salt
4 large eggs, beaten
1 cup milk chocolate chips
1 cup semisweet chocolate chips
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up fresh or frozen cranberries, thawed
1/3 cup sugar
3/4 cup sweetened whipped cream
3 tablespoons sliced almonds, toasted

Steps:

  • Place cranberry juice and salt in a small heavy saucepan; bring just to a boil. Remove from heat. In a small bowl, slowly whisk hot juice into eggs; return all to pan. Cook over low heat 2-3 minutes or until mixture thickens and a thermometer reads 170°, stirring constantly., Place egg mixture, chocolate chips and vanilla in a blender; let stand 2 minutes. Cover and process until smooth. Pour into six dessert dishes. Refrigerate at least 4 hours, covering when completely cooled., Place cranberries in a small food processor; pulse until finely chopped. Transfer to a small bowl; toss with sugar. Top each serving with cranberries, whipped cream and almonds.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 473 calories, Fat 27g fat (15g saturated fat), Cholesterol 151mg cholesterol, Sodium 129mg sodium, Carbohydrate 54g carbohydrate (47g sugars, Fiber 4g fiber), Protein 9g protein.
